Output 59d0fc45f1abbdc16448304ce761a48f986b85ea3c87cfc1b70920ca9854a5d6:0

value
66342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7773f980f0d89e85a675dda17396573a4985195a OP_EQUAL
address
3CadGRskrT4pFgcMhHrdj1GsvTTq6cjgrq
transaction
59d0fc45f1abbdc16448304ce761a48f986b85ea3c87cfc1b70920ca9854a5d6
spent
true